Darby Acers
Darby Acers raises Barbados blackbelly sheep in Elma, WA, serving Grays Harbor County and the Olympic Peninsula near Olympia. Owner Victoria Parrish maintains lineage records and follows health protocols recommended by national sheep associations, including routine parasite management, hoof care, and vaccination schedules. Flocks graze on managed pastures with rotational grazing and access to shelter, and lambs are handled from birth to encourage calm, friendly temperaments.
The operation began over a decade ago as a small homestead and now emphasizes genetic diversity and strong maternal instincts in its breeding selections. Pasture-based husbandry and daily interaction help support robust animal health, while covered pens offer protection during seasonal weather changes. Many lambs have joined local 4-H programs and small farms thanks to their steady dispositions and sound conformation. Across the farm, sustainable practices and community engagement guide daily routines, fostering a supportive environment recognized by regional shepherds.
